Why These Are the Top Windows Contractors in Strasburg

The window market for Strasburg residents is primarily served by contractors based in nearby cities like Canton, New Philadelphia, and Bolivar. As a small community, there is moderate competition among regional providers to serve the area. The average quality of service available is high, with several established, reputable companies offering services from budget-friendly vinyl replacements to high-end custom and energy-efficient solutions. Typical pricing is competitive with regional averages; a full-home vinyl window replacement can range from $7,000 to $15,000, while high-end wood or composite windows with advanced features can exceed $20,000. Homeowners in Strasburg have access to a solid range of professional options without needing to look to major metropolitan areas like Cleveland or Columbus.

1What is the typical cost range for a full home window replacement in Strasburg, and what factors influence the price?

In the Strasburg area, a full home window replacement typically ranges from $8,000 to $20,000+, depending on the number and size of windows. Key cost factors include the window material (vinyl is most common for our climate), energy efficiency ratings (like Low-E coatings for Ohio's cold winters and humid summers), and the complexity of installation in older homes common in Tuscarawas County. Custom shapes, historic preservation considerations, and the need for new framing can also increase the price.

2When is the best time of year to schedule window installation in Strasburg, Ohio?

The ideal times are late spring (May-June) and early fall (September-October). These periods typically offer mild, dry weather in Northeast Ohio, which is crucial for a proper installation seal and allows your home to be open without extreme indoor temperature swings. Scheduling well in advance for these windows is key, as local installers book up quickly. While winter installations are possible with proper precautions, summer's high humidity can affect sealing materials.

3Are there specific local building codes or permits required for window replacement in Strasburg?

Yes, Strasburg and Tuscarawas County have specific building codes. For standard window replacements where the opening size isn't changed, a permit is often not required. However, if you are altering the structural opening, changing egress requirements (especially for bedrooms), or live in a designated historic district, you will likely need a permit from the Strasburg Village Building Department. A reputable local installer will handle this process and ensure all work meets Ohio's residential building codes for safety and energy efficiency.

4How do I choose a reliable window installation contractor in the Strasburg area?

Prioritize contractors who are licensed, insured, and have a verifiable physical presence in Northeast Ohio. Ask for local references in Strasburg or nearby communities like Dover or New Philadelphia to see their work firsthand. Check their membership with organizations like the Northeast Ohio Better Business Bureau and ensure they are certified by major window manufacturers (e.g., Andersen, Pella), which indicates trained installation crews. Always get detailed, written estimates from at least three companies.

5What are the most important energy efficiency features for windows in Strasburg's climate?

Given Ohio's temperature extremes, look for a low U-factor (for winter heat retention) and a low Solar Heat Gain Coefficient (SHGC) to manage summer heat. Double-pane Low-E argon gas-filled windows are the standard recommendation. For Strasburg homes, which can experience strong winds and storms, look for a high Design Pressure (DP) rating indicating structural strength and airtightness. These features maximize comfort and can qualify you for rebates through AEP Ohio or Columbia Gas of Ohio.
